Parking Across The Tidal Basin
If you are planning to visit the Tidal Basin area in Washington D.C., there are several options for parking in the area. Here are a few options:
- Parking Garages: There are several parking garages in the area, including the Tidal Basin Parking Garage, which is located at 1501 Maine Avenue SW, Washington, D.C. Other nearby garages include the L’Enfant Plaza Garage and the District Wharf Parking Garage.
- Street Parking: There are some street parking spots available near the Tidal Basin, but they can be limited, especially during peak season. Be sure to check the parking signs and regulations before parking on the street.
- Public Transportation: If possible, consider taking public transportation to the Tidal Basin. There are several Metro stations nearby, including the Smithsonian Metro Station, L’Enfant Plaza Metro Station, and Federal Center SW Metro Station.
- Bike Share: Capital Bikeshare is a popular bike-sharing program in Washington D.C., and there are several stations located near the Tidal Basin. You can rent a bike and ride to the Tidal Basin, and then return the bike to one of the many nearby stations.
It’s important to note that parking can be limited and expensive in the area, especially during peak season. Plan ahead and consider using alternative transportation methods to make your visit to the Tidal Basin as smooth as possible.

It has been an event on my bucket listing for years, and it probably is in your journey bucket listing, too. On average, peak bloom occurs round April four, but that date adjustments year-to-year. For instance, 2021’s peak bloom occurred on March 28 due to extended warm winter climate, while 2018’s bloom did not happen till April 6 due to a chilly winter. The blooming period, when 20 percent of the blossoms are open before the petals and leaves fall, can last as lengthy as 14 days, depending on climate circumstances. Just do not overlook that “forecasting peak bloom is kind of unimaginable greater than 10 days upfront,” according to NPS.
